Analysis of Youth Lost



The golden sun is broken
On the horizon far away
No longer do the roosters crow
At the breaking of the day.

Young William's heart was hopeful,
As he marched off to war
The song of hastened summer days,
That ballad sings no more.

Fair Coraline she waited,
In the village by the sea
she sings her song, "dear William,
have you forgot about me?"

At dawn the cart arrives there,
She rushes for her love,
But now his hands are cold and
lifeless in the
clasp of her glove.
